The routing and interconnection of optical signals through narrow channels and around sharp corners are important for large-scale all-optical circuit applications. A recent computational result suggests that photonic crystals may offer a novel way of achieving this goal by providing a mechanism for guiding light that is fundamentally different from traditional index guiding. Waveguiding in a photonic crystal and near 100 percent transmission of electromagnetic waves around sharp 90 degree corners were observed experimentally. Bending radii were made smaller than one wavelength.  相似文献

A Late Cretaceous (92 to 86 million years ago) vertebrate assemblage from the high Canadian Arctic (Axel Heiberg Island) implies that polar climates were warm (mean annual temperature exceeding 14 degreesC) rather than near freezing. The assemblage includes large (2.4 meters long) champsosaurs, which are extinct crocodilelike reptiles. Magmatism at six large igneous provinces at this time suggests that volcanic carbon dioxide emissions helped cause the global warmth.  相似文献

The case histories of 34 dogs with acetabular fractures are reviewed. Twenty-one were treated surgically and 13 conservatively. A classification system for acetabular fractures is presented and the results of treatment in each group are described and discussed.  相似文献

Two interferon gamma (IFN-gamma) assays, the IFN-gamma enzyme immunoassay (EIA) and the IFN-gamma bioassay and an absorbed ELISA were used to screen 6 cattle herds for Johne's disease. Each herd had a history of Johne's disease but the majority of infected animals did not show clinical signs. The disease status of the cattle, which were removed from the herds, was confirmed by bacteriological culture of faeces or histopathological examination and culture of tissues collected at necropsy. The sensitivities of the IFN-gamma assays and the absorbed ELISA were determined using test results from infected animals. The sensitivity of the IFN-gamma EIA in detecting subclinical (71.8 to 93.3%) and clinical animals (100%) was not significantly different. However, the IFN-gamma bioassay and the absorbed ELISA were more sensitive in detecting cattle with advanced infections (80%) than those that were subclinically affected (16.7 to 33.3%).  相似文献

大豆起源于中国,中国是世界上大豆遗传资源最为丰富的国家,也曾经是世界上最主要的大豆生产国和出口国。半个多世纪以来,科学技术的进步带动了一些美洲国家大豆产业的迅猛发展,中国的大豆生产量由世界首位降到美国、巴西之后,从大豆出口国变为大豆净进口国,大豆成为中国农产品贸易中最令国际社会关心的贸易作物。随着农业生物技术的快速发展,知识产权保护的法律法规的国际化,尤其是我国加入WTO以后,大豆研究、开发、生产领域遇到了来自比其他作物前所未有的挑战。作为我国最重要的植物蛋白、食用油及动物饲料来源的大豆作物,有效地利用有关的法律法规保护我国大豆种质资源及新品种已经迫在眉睫。本文着重介绍了与大豆遗传资源、新品种保护相关的我国法律法规,进行了大豆保护的可专利性分析,并对大豆研发过程中的知识产权保护问题作了初步探讨,以促进对大豆新品种的申请保护,提高我国应对来自国外竞争的抗衡能力。  相似文献

An in vitro cellular assay for bovine tuberculosis has recently been developed. This assay detects gamma-interferon released in response to specific antigen in a whole blood culture system. The bio-assay previously described for the detection of bovine gamma-interferon (IFN-gamma) has now been replaced with a sandwich enzyme immunoassay (EIA) which utilises two monoclonal antibodies to bovine IFN-gamma. The EIA detects less than 25pg/ml of recombinant bovine IFN-gamma and is specific for biologically active bovine IFN-gamma; and does not detect bovine alpha or beta interferon. IFN-gamma from sheep, goat and buffalo, but not from pig, deer or man, are also recognised by the EIA. The bovine IFN-gamma EIA when used in conjunction with the whole blood culture system has resulted in a simple, rapid and sensitive in vitro assay for specific cell mediated immune responsiveness to M. bovis infection in cattle.  相似文献

The sensitivity of the abattoir inspection procedure introduced for Australian export beef in 1976 was compared to a detailed necropsy procedure for the detection of tuberculous lesions in cattle. In a sample of cattle that were reactors to the tuberculin test, abattoir inspection failed to detect an estimated 47% of cattle with lesions. The detailed necropsy examination of cattle with lesions of tuberculosis identified 21 sites of infection compared with 13 to 18 in cattle examined by routine meat inspection procedures. Of the lesions detected during detailed necropsy, 15.9% did not involve the thoracic cavity or the medial retropharyngeal lymph nodes. The failure to detect lesions during abattoir inspection has its greatest significance in an animal with a single lesion. If the 245 cattle found with single lesions during detailed necropsy had been examined by abattoir inspection using the 1976 or the 1986 procedures, 0.8 and 8.9%, respectively, of these animals would not have been detected because the diseased tissues would not have been examined. If meat inspection is to provide an effective means of monitoring the level of bovine tuberculosis during the final stages of eradication, a procedure no less sensitive than that introduced in 1976 should be used.  相似文献

We have described the efforts of the Australian administration of the Territory of Papua and New Guinea (TPNG) to establish a veterinary service and viable animal industries. These efforts began with planning before the end of World War II in 1945 and continued until independence in 1975. Whereas pre-war cattle had mostly been used to control grass on plantations, post-war, the objective was to use the country's extensive, unoccupied grasslands for cattle production. During this period, the cattle population increased from 4000 to more than 150,000. The greatest success was achieved in herds with crosses of Bos indicus and Bos taurus owned by expatriates. The only serious disease constraint on production was myiasis due to Chrysomya bezziana, a parasite throughout New Guinea and South-east Asia. Attempts were made to increase the productivity of the indigenous pig population. Success was limited by a failure to manage inadequate nutrition and internal parasites and to fully understand the cultural aspects of pig ownership. Similar problems inhibited chicken production in villages. The serious viral infections of pigs and birds were absent from TPNG, but a border with Indonesian Papua represents a potential route for the incursion of animal diseases exotic to both Papua New Guinea and to Australia.  相似文献
